In 2003, Christ Church inaugurated a regular series of outstanding offerings of music, theater, art and dance.  Our purpose was to enrich the spiritual lives of all who attended.  We also wished to celebrate God’s gift of creativity by providing space and support to local artists to present their work to the community and by offering hands-on workshops.

This program was recognized in a recent article in the Tennessean (July 2008 God and Art by Bill Friskics-Warren) for its contribution to religious life in Nashville.

Musical performances have included varied genres: classical, jazz, and pop. Organ, jazz trumpet, duo piano, strings, percussion, and vocal ensembles have provided variety and interest. Among the many artists that have been featured are Riders in the Sky, Rod McGaha, David Hurd, Christian Teal , the Blair String Quartet, organist John Scott,  Nielson & Young, and Boston Camerata

BACHanalia, an annual J.S. Bach Festival held in the spring, is a highlight of the year with Nashville musicians donating their services in a six-hour mini-marathon of continuous music. Read what the local press (Nashville Scene and Ms Cheap ) have written about the 2010 Bachanalia.  Theater offerings have included full scale productions of God's Trombones, The Book of Job, Mass Appeal, The Guys, Don Juan in Hell, and View from the Underside, as well as staged readings and poetry readings. Hands-on workshops in Icon painting, liturgical textile design and floral design foster artistic expression.
